Will AI replace Podcast Host / Producer?

AI is changing how Podcast Host / Producer work gets done by accelerating repeatable research, drafting, analysis, and administration. Human value shifts toward judgment, relationships, and responsibility for outcomes.

Task-level replaceability
Representative tasks ranked from highest to lowest AI exposure.
Clean audio and remove filler words48%
Generate show notes and clips42%
Research guests and draft questions35%
Natural conversation and guest trust21%
Editorial taste and distinctive voice17%
